Following up last month's extensive capsule collection celebrating the 2018 World Cup, New York streetwear label Kith has officially released the imagery for its Summer 2018 lookbook.
The latest offering from Ronnie Fieg fuses the ethos of NY style with a summer-ready beach theme. The result includes a variety of products designed for the warmer months such as T-shirts, raglans, track shorts, pants, hoodies, polos, crewnecks, and even beach towels.
For his latest lookbook, Fieg commissioned the help of Aimé Leon Dore's Teddy Santis for styling. The range is constructed of three custom-milled fabrics. A 100j percent cotton seersucker covered in colorful red and blue floral prints is the first material. Alongside this is a lightweight towel terry that will be offered in Kith's frequently used Regal color palette of red, navy blue, and green. The final custom fabric is 243 GSM stonewashed and distressed cotton slub to create five earth-toned options of the brand's JFK Tee.
Branding hits utilized throughout the collection include bold black KITH lettering, the label's signature box logo, and metallic gold Laurel K embroidery across the selection of towel terry pieces.
